RecoVertex
ConfigurableVertexReco
interface
ConfigurableTrimmedKalmanFinder.h
Go to the documentation of this file.
1
#ifndef _ConfigurableTrimmedKalmanFinder_H_
2
#define _ConfigurableTrimmedKalmanFinder_H_
3
4
#include "
RecoVertex/ConfigurableVertexReco/interface/AbstractConfReconstructor.h
"
5
10
class
ConfigurableTrimmedKalmanFinder
:
public
AbstractConfReconstructor
{
11
public
:
12
ConfigurableTrimmedKalmanFinder
();
13
void
configure
(
const
edm::ParameterSet
&)
override
;
14
ConfigurableTrimmedKalmanFinder
(
const
ConfigurableTrimmedKalmanFinder
&
o
);
15
~ConfigurableTrimmedKalmanFinder
()
override
;
16
ConfigurableTrimmedKalmanFinder
*
clone
()
const override
;
17
std::vector<TransientVertex>
vertices
(
const
std::vector<reco::TransientTrack>&
t
)
const override
;
18
std::vector<TransientVertex>
vertices
(
const
std::vector<reco::TransientTrack>&
t
,
19
const
reco::BeamSpot
&
s
)
const override
;
20
std::vector<TransientVertex>
vertices
(
const
std::vector<reco::TransientTrack>& prims,
21
const
std::vector<reco::TransientTrack>& secs,
22
const
reco::BeamSpot
&
s
)
const override
;
23
edm::ParameterSet
defaults
()
const override
;
24
25
private
:
26
const
VertexReconstructor
*
theRector
;
27
};
28
29
#endif
ConfigurableTrimmedKalmanFinder::clone
ConfigurableTrimmedKalmanFinder * clone() const override
Definition:
ConfigurableTrimmedKalmanFinder.cc:38
ConfigurableTrimmedKalmanFinder::~ConfigurableTrimmedKalmanFinder
~ConfigurableTrimmedKalmanFinder() override
Definition:
ConfigurableTrimmedKalmanFinder.cc:30
AbstractConfReconstructor
Definition:
AbstractConfReconstructor.h:12
EcalTangentSkim_cfg.o
o
Definition:
EcalTangentSkim_cfg.py:36
alignCSCRings.s
s
Definition:
alignCSCRings.py:92
reco::BeamSpot
Definition:
BeamSpot.h:21
ConfigurableTrimmedKalmanFinder::theRector
const VertexReconstructor * theRector
Definition:
ConfigurableTrimmedKalmanFinder.h:26
OrderedSet.t
t
Definition:
OrderedSet.py:90
edm::ParameterSet
Definition:
ParameterSet.h:36
ConfigurableTrimmedKalmanFinder::configure
void configure(const edm::ParameterSet &) override
Definition:
ConfigurableTrimmedKalmanFinder.cc:17
ConfigurableTrimmedKalmanFinder::ConfigurableTrimmedKalmanFinder
ConfigurableTrimmedKalmanFinder()
Definition:
ConfigurableTrimmedKalmanFinder.cc:15
ConfigurableTrimmedKalmanFinder::vertices
std::vector< TransientVertex > vertices(const std::vector< reco::TransientTrack > &t) const override
Definition:
ConfigurableTrimmedKalmanFinder.cc:53
ConfigurableTrimmedKalmanFinder::defaults
edm::ParameterSet defaults() const override
Definition:
ConfigurableTrimmedKalmanFinder.cc:58
VertexReconstructor
Definition:
VertexReconstructor.h:13
ConfigurableTrimmedKalmanFinder
Definition:
ConfigurableTrimmedKalmanFinder.h:10
AbstractConfReconstructor.h
Generated for CMSSW Reference Manual by
1.8.16